Subject: [PATCH] dmaengine: xgene-dma: Fix sparse wannings and coccinelle warnings
Date: Tue, 14 Apr 2015 12:34:00 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1428995040-11815-1-git-send-email-rsahu@apm.com> (raw)

This patch fixes compilation sparse warnings like incorrect type in assignment
(different base types), cast to restricted __le64, symbol
'__UNIQUE_ID_author__COUNTER__' has multiple initializers etc and
coccinelle warnings (No need to set .owner here. The core will do it.)

This patch is based on slave-dma / for-linus branch.
(commit: 9f2fd0dfa594d857fbdaeda523ff7a46f16567f5 [26/28]
	dmaengine: Add support for APM X-Gene SoC DMA engine driver)

 drivers/dma/xgene-dma.c | 44 +++++++++++++++++++++-----------------------
 1 file changed, 21 insertions(+), 23 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/dma/xgene-dma.c b/drivers/dma/xgene-dma.c
index aa61935..59f95db 100755
--- a/drivers/dma/xgene-dma.c
+++ b/drivers/dma/xgene-dma.c
@@ -238,10 +238,10 @@
 	dev_err(chan->dev, "%s: " fmt, chan->name, ##arg)

 struct xgene_dma_desc_hw {
-	u64 m0;
-	u64 m1;
-	u64 m2;
-	u64 m3;
+	__le64 m0;
+	__le64 m1;
+	__le64 m2;
+	__le64 m3;
 };

 enum xgene_dma_ring_cfgsize {
@@ -388,12 +388,12 @@ static bool is_pq_enabled(struct xgene_dma *pdma)
 	return !(val & XGENE_DMA_PQ_DISABLE_MASK);
 }

-static void x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(u64 *desc, int count)
+static void x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(struct xgene_dma_desc_hw *desc)
 {
-	int i;
-
-	for (i = 0; i < count; i++)
-		desc[i] = cpu_to_le64(desc[i]);
+	desc->m0 = cpu_to_le64(((u64 *)desc)[0]);
+	desc->m1 = cpu_to_le64(((u64 *)desc)[1]);
+	desc->m2 = cpu_to_le64(((u64 *)desc)[2]);
+	desc->m3 = cpu_to_le64(((u64 *)desc)[3]);
 }

 static u16 xgene_dma_encode_len(u32 len)
@@ -499,9 +499,9 @@ static void xgene_dma_prep_cpy_desc(struct xgene_dma_chan *chan,

 skip_additional_src:
 	/* Hardware stores descriptor in little endian format */
-	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c1, 4);
+	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c1);
 	if (desc2)
-		x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c2, 4);
+		x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c2);
 }

 static void xgene_dma_prep_xor_desc(struct xgene_dma_chan *chan,
@@ -540,8 +540,8 @@ static void xgene_dma_prep_xor_desc(struct xgene_dma_chan *chan,
 	}

 	/* Hardware stores descriptor in little endian format */
-	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c1, 4);
-	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c2, 4);
+	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c1);
+	xgene_dma_cpu_to_le64(desc2);

 	/* Update meta data */
 	*nbytes = len;
@@ -1895,9 +1895,9 @@ static int xgene_dma_get_resources(struct platform_device *pdev,

 	pdma->csr_dma = devm_ioremap(&pdev->dev, res->start,
 				     resource_size(res));
-	if (IS_ERR(pdma->csr_dma)) {
+	if (!pdma->csr_dma) {
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"Failed to ioremap csr region");
-		return PTR_ERR(pdma->csr_dma);
+		return -ENOMEM;
 	}

 	/* Get DMA ring csr region */
@@ -1909,9 +1909,9 @@ static int xgene_dma_get_resources(struct platform_device *pdev,

 	pdma->csr_ring =  devm_ioremap(&pdev->dev, res->start,
 				       resource_size(res));
-	if (IS_ERR(pdma->csr_ring)) {
+	if (!pdma->csr_ring) {
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"Failed to ioremap ring csr region");
-		return PTR_ERR(pdma->csr_ring);
+		return -ENOMEM;
 	}

 	/* Get DMA ring cmd csr region */
@@ -1923,9 +1923,9 @@ static int xgene_dma_get_resources(struct platform_device *pdev,

 	pdma->csr_ring_cmd = devm_ioremap(&pdev->dev, res->start,
 					  resource_size(res));
-	if (IS_ERR(pdma->csr_ring_cmd)) {
+	if (!pdma->csr_ring_cmd) {
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"Failed to ioremap ring cmd csr region");
-		return PTR_ERR(pdma->csr_ring_cmd);
+		return -ENOMEM;
 	}

 	/* Get efuse csr region */
@@ -1937,9 +1937,9 @@ static int xgene_dma_get_resources(struct platform_device *pdev,

 	pdma->csr_efuse = devm_ioremap(&pdev->dev, res->start,
 				       resource_size(res));
-	if (IS_ERR(pdma->csr_efuse)) {
+	if (!pdma->csr_efuse) {
 		dev_err(&pdev->dev, "Failed to ioremap efuse csr region");
-		return PTR_ERR(pdma->csr_efuse);
+		return -ENOMEM;
 	}

 	/* Get DMA error interrupt */
@@ -2076,7 +2076,6 @@ static struct platform_driver xgene_dma_driver = {
 	.remove = xgene_dma_remove,
 	.driver = {
 		.name = "X-Gene-DMA",
-		.owner = THIS_MODULE,
 		.of_match_table = xgene_dma_of_match_ptr,
 	},
 };
@@ -2085,6 +2084,5 @@ module_platform_driver(xgene_dma_driver);

 MODULE_DESCRIPTION("APM X-Gene SoC DMA driver");
 MODULE_AUTHOR("Rameshwar Prasad Sahu <rsahu-qTEPVZfXA3Y@public.gmane.org>");
-MODULE_AUTHOR("Loc Ho <lho-qTEPVZfXA3Y@public.gmane.org>");
 MODULE_LICENSE("GPL");
 MODULE_VERSION("1.0");
